AbacusNext Strengths, Domain Expertise, and Key Differentiators

AbacusNext helps firms with stringent security and compliance needs grow by providing Compliance-Ready turnkey technology solutions, allowing its clients to leverage the power of cloud computing without the added challenges and expenses of managing complex IT infrastructures on their own. As an end-to-end solutions provider, its products and services portfolio includes virtual desktop (DaaS), private cloud, case management software (CMS), email hosting services, security endpoint protection, business continuity (BCP), and on-premise solutions.

In March 2018, AbacusNext lanched its fully-managed private cloud solutions and business technology services to the Canadian market. Utilizing data centers in Toronto and Montreal operated by Zayo, AbacusNext offers Abacus Private Cloud to Canadian professionals, in addition to the full suite of Microsoft products and services as an official Microsoft Cloud Solutions Provider.

AbacusNext Recent Developments

In May 2020, allows health care workers to prepare legal documents—such as a will, with Dykema Gossett PLLC, the Chicago Bar Association and the Alabama State Bar to provide free software and legal services to front-line medical staff during the COVID-19 pandemic. Virtual interviews in HotDocs Advance document automation software, enable this process by allowing legal firms to conduct interviews with clients online. This allows health care workers to prepare legal documents, such as a will, living will, estate plan and health care power of attorney quickly and remotely, without the need to meet with an attorney in person.

In April 2020, AbacusNext launched HotDocs Advance 1.18. This version allows client information to be entered directly into HotDocs through virtual interviews further expanding on company’s commitment to automating the flow of information.

In September 2019, AbacusNext launched a Premium Support Program for its OfficeTools, Amicus Attorney, AbacusLaw, HotDocs, and Abacus Private Cloud product offerings. The new Premium Support offering is designed for customers seeking to reduce business risk, increase productivity, and optimize their investment in AbacusNext technology through a more direct and customized partnership with the AbacusNext support organization.

AbacusNext Mergers and Acquisitions (M&A) Activities

In March 2021, Practice management software company AbacusNext announced that private equity firm Thomas H. Lee Partners has acquired a majority stake in the company for an undisclosed amount. Previously with private equity firm PSG, the sale to THL places AbacusNext in a diverse portfolio that includes companies from Auction.com to Guaranteed Rate.

In May 2016, Abacus Data Systems acquired Amicus Attorney, which will become an integrated part of the Abacus family. Abacus and Amicus serve hundreds of thousands of attorneys in the US and around the world. By combining their collective technology and expertise, they deliver the wide range of Best in Class practice management, time, billing and accounting applications powered by compliance-ready, Desktop-as-a-Service (DaaS) workspaces designed to eliminate capital expenditure and the burdens associated with IT management.

AbacusNext Market Opportunities, M&A and Geo Expansions

In February 2021, AbacusNext presented Amicus Cloud, a cloud-based practice management solution that allows firms to access information about their practice 24/7 using any device from any location. The enhanced release of Amicus Cloud includes: The ability for firms to maximize cash flow by leveraging Abacus Payment Exchange (APX) to schedule client payments, Automatic organization of any document in its appropriate folder, making case information retrieval easier and Enhanced visibility into task and appointment information with instant previews, improving productivity.

In the past 2 years, AbacusNect went on a shopping spree. The latest acquisition was Commercial Logic, practice management and workflow tools provider. Before that, In November 2017, the company bought HotDocs, a document automation provider; in May 2017, it bought practice management software maker Office Tools; and earlier in 2017, it acquired Cloudnine Realtime, another cloud hosting provider for accounting firms.

In March 2018 AbacusNext released a mobile app for OfficeTools, its industry-leading practice management software. Available for both iOS and Android, the OfficeTools mobile app leverages AbacusNext's cloud expertise to provide anywhere, anytime access to essential firm data. The app functions as a companion to the desktop version of OfficeTools. With the app, users can log time as they make calls in transit, launch all business-critical communications with the Contacts feature, and view upcoming activities and appointments.

AbacusNext Risks and Challenges

The market for legal practice management applications market has changed considerably since Gavel&Gown came on the scene in 1993. Low-priced alternatives from new and existing Cloud competitors are likely to undercut the appeal of Amicus Cloud especially with Gavel&Gown's reliance on its consultants, whose profitability could be on the line when it comes to Cloud sales. The good news is that Gavel&Gown has succeeded in migrating 100,000 current user licenses from its traditional desktop version to Amicus Cloud. Migrating the other 150,000 will take more time because some may still be running older versions that are based on legacy databases such as Visual Foxpro.

AbacusNext Ecosystem, Partners, Resellers and SI

In July 2021, AbacusNext and Zola Suite SaaS legal practice management software providers sign a partnership combining to create a strong portfolio of legal software solutions on the market. As part of this portfolio, customers will now have access to products including Zola Suite, AbacusLaw, Amicus Attorney, Office Tools, HotDocs and Abacus Payment Exchange (APX).

Amicus software solutions are sold and supported by a network of more than 250 Certified Consultants located around the world. The Amicus's Partnership Networdk consist of Technology Partners, Resellers, Integration, and Publisher Partners. Some of them are: Intuit QuickBooks, FileCenter, box, Dropbox, Sophos, and many more.
